Calculation of Dynamic Load for Wind Turbine
-
摘要: 改进了传统动量-叶素理论,提出了基于动态入流的动量-叶素理论,并应用于风力机偏航与动态变桨下的载荷计算。将Pitt-Peters方法与GDW方法应用于风力机的载荷计算中,并进行了相应的修正。载荷计算结果与NREL实测结果进行了对比分析,结果表明:基于动态入流修正的动量-叶素理论、修正Pitt-Peters方法和修正GDW方法均能够较准确评估风力机非定常流动下的载荷。进一步对某实际风力机进行了偏航与动态变桨的载荷分析,在偏航状态和动态变桨瞬间,风力机将承受较大的动态载荷,需要进行非定常流动载荷计算,以免低估风力机在实际运行过程中的动态载荷。Abstract: In this paper,traditional BEM theory is improved by considering dynamic inflow effect and then the improved BEM theory is applied to estimate wind turbine load at yawing and dynamic pitching.Pitt-Peters method and Generalized Dynamic Wake(GDW) method are also improved and applied in the calculation of wind turbine load.The comparison between calculated load and test results for real NREL wind turbine show that the improved BEM theory,improved Pitt-Peters method and improved GDW method can predict the wind turbine load very well at yawing and dynamic pitching.Furthermore,load calculation for real ZDS-2500 wind turbine also show that,at yawing and dynamic pitching the wind turbine will suffer from very high dynamic load.In order to avoid underestimation of load,load calculation for unsteady flow should be adopted.
